Transaction 02356ef0263aedbf95b68df02e03dc2d0c146bfeb84aa6f479d39343c376fb5f
1 Input
1 Output
-
02356ef0263aedbf95b68df02e03dc2d0c146bfeb84aa6f479d39343c376fb5f:0
- value
- 154628430
- script pubkey
- OP_0 OP_PUSHBYTES_20 1ef6eecac5bbf81f83b43e411a68258a93457f99
- address
- bc1qrmmwajk9h0uplqa58eq356p932f52luegcy4yp